The bill is a long one and instead of finding fault with any part of its construction. and especially since it was made by the experts of his own commission. the gentleman would be of more patriotic service to his country if he would have had passed some immigration legislation through this House this session. The gentleman dare not deny that there has not been an understanding with the chairman of the Rules Committee and the leaders of the House. for the correspondence published In the CONORESSIONAL RECORD shows it to be so. that has resulted in the suppression of all immigration legislation this session. and may mean the ultimate defeat next winter. And this bill which passed the Senate four months ago has been in the hands of the gentleman from Alabama ever since. The fear tlat it may be strangled in conference has been expressed by such sole Democrats as Congressmen RODDENBERY and DIEs. ho have raised their voices in protest on this floor. which is something my friend from Alabama has not yet done.
